关系数据库模型由什么组成

fiy 其他 19

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    关系数据库模型由以下几个部分组成:

    1. 表格(Tables):关系数据库模型使用表格来组织和存储数据。每个表格都包含了多行和多列,每一行表示一个记录,每一列表示一个属性或字段。表格是关系数据库模型的核心组成部分。

    2. 记录(Records):每一行都是一个记录,表示数据库中的一个实体或对象。每个记录包含多个字段,每个字段对应表格中的一列。记录用于存储和表示实际的数据。

    3. 字段(Fields):每一列都是一个字段,表示一个属性或数据项。字段定义了记录中存储的数据类型,如整数、字符串、日期等。字段用于描述和区分不同的数据。

    4. 键(Keys):键是用来唯一标识表格中的记录的。关系数据库模型使用键来建立记录之间的关系。主键是一个唯一标识符,用于标识每个记录。外键是一个指向另一个表格的主键的字段,用于建立表格之间的关系。

    5. 约束(Constraints):约束是用来限制数据的完整性和一致性的规则。关系数据库模型使用约束来确保数据的正确性和有效性。常见的约束包括主键约束、唯一约束、外键约束、检查约束等。

    总结起来,关系数据库模型由表格、记录、字段、键和约束组成。这些组成部分共同构成了关系数据库模型的基本结构和特征,使其能够有效地组织和管理数据。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    关系数据库模型由以下几个组成部分构成:

    1. 表(Table):关系数据库模型的基本单位是表,它由行和列组成。每一行表示一个实体或记录,每一列表示一个属性或字段。表中的每个单元格包含一个特定的数据值。

    2. 实体(Entity):实体是关系数据库模型中描述现实世界中的一个对象、人、事物或概念的抽象概念。在关系数据库中,每个实体通常对应于一个表。

    3. 属性(Attribute):属性是实体的特性或特征,用于描述实体的某个方面。在关系数据库中,每个属性对应于一个表的列。

    4. 主键(Primary Key):主键是用于唯一标识表中每个记录的一列或一组列。主键的值在表中必须是唯一且不为空,用于确保表中的每个记录都能被唯一标识和访问。

    5. 外键(Foreign Key):外键是用于建立表之间关系的一列或一组列。外键与其他表的主键关联,用于确保表之间的数据一致性和完整性。

    6. 索引(Index):索引是一种数据结构,用于提高数据库查询的性能。它可以加快查询速度,减少数据库的访问时间。索引通常基于某个或某些列的值创建,使得可以通过索引列的值快速定位到相关的记录。

    7. 触发器(Trigger):触发器是一种特殊的存储过程,它在表的数据发生变化时自动执行。触发器可以用于实现数据约束、数据验证、数据自动更新等功能。

    8. 视图(View):视图是一种虚拟表,它由一个或多个表的数据组成。视图可以被用作查询和数据访问的方式,它可以隐藏底层表的复杂性,提供简单和定制的数据展示方式。

    以上是关系数据库模型的主要组成部分,它们共同构成了关系数据库的基础架构,提供了数据存储、数据管理和数据操作的能力。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    关系数据库模型是一种用于组织和管理数据的模型,它由以下几个主要组成部分构成:

    1. 表(Table):关系数据库模型使用表来存储数据。表由行和列组成,每一行代表一条记录,每一列代表一个属性或字段。表的结构由表名、列名、数据类型和约束等定义。

    2. 列(Column):表中的列用于定义每个属性或字段的数据类型。常见的数据类型包括整数、浮点数、字符串、日期等。列还可以定义约束条件,如唯一约束、主键约束、外键约束等。

    3. 行(Row):表中的行代表一条记录,也称为元组。每一行包含了表定义的所有列,并且每一列都有一个特定的值。

    4. 主键(Primary Key):主键是表中的一列或一组列,用于唯一标识每一条记录。主键具有唯一性和非空性约束,确保每个记录都有一个唯一的标识。

    5. 外键(Foreign Key):外键是表中的一列或一组列,用于建立表与表之间的关联关系。外键是指向其他表的主键,用来确保数据的完整性和一致性。

    6. 索引(Index):索引是用于提高数据库查询性能的数据结构。索引可以根据指定的列或列组来排序和搜索数据,加快数据检索的速度。

    7. 触发器(Trigger):触发器是一段存储在数据库中的代码,当指定的事件发生时,会自动执行触发器中的操作。触发器可以用于实现数据的自动更新、约束的实施等功能。

    8. 约束(Constraint):约束是用来限制数据的完整性和一致性的规则。常见的约束包括唯一约束、主键约束、外键约束、检查约束等。

    9. 查询语言(Query Language):关系数据库模型使用结构化查询语言(SQL)来操作和查询数据。SQL提供了丰富的语法和功能,可以方便地进行数据的增删改查操作。

    通过以上组成部分,关系数据库模型可以有效地组织和管理大量的数据,提供了高效、可靠的数据存储和查询功能。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部